FACTORS AFFECTING THE INTENTION TO USE CHATGPT IN STUDY AND RESEARCH OF STUDENTS AT THE UNIVERSITY OF DANANG
Abstract
This research applies the expanded framework of the Theory of Acceptance and Use of Technology (UTAUT2) model to examine the factors that influence the intention to use ChatGPT of students of The University of Danang in their study and research. Regression results on data collected from 300 students indicate that six out of eight factors in the model - namely Facilitating conditions, Social influence, Privacy concerns, Habit, Personal innovativeness, and Perceived interactivity - direcly influence the intention to use ChatGPT of students of The University of Danang, while two factors including Performance expectancy and Effort expectancy have insignificant impacts. Practical implications derived from the results are also discussed in this research.
